Sinister move by govt to postpone general election: Harin

(UTV|COLOMBO) – There is a sinister move by the government to postpone the general election citing coronavirus as an excuse, former MP Harin Fernando said today.

Mr. Fernando told a press conference that the move by Prime Minister Mahinda Rajapaksa to sign nomination papers from Kurunegala is the beginning of this exercise.

“Signing of nomination papers by Premier Rajapaksa may be the beginning of this drama to postpone the election” the former MP said.

“Real motive of this move is to get away from the disadvantageous position which the government is facing with the crash of economy in the country, while there is also a move to safeguard a government’s ally whose party office in Ethukotte. We all can remember that a road was as halted to save this person” he added.

Also he said the country might go in for a dictatorial rule in the event the elections are postponed.
